On Aug 14, 2007, at 11:21 AM, Chris Larson wrote:
The following fixes a tiny bug in the sctp printing which cut off the last byte of the data in a DATA chunk. Seems like a copy/paste error, as just above this is a check of the chunk size, and sctp requires a data chunk to have at least -1- data byte.
Checked into the main and x.9 branches. - This is the tcpdump-workers list. Visit https://cod.sandelman.ca/ to unsubscribe.
